3. In a certain code language if the word ‘MUSEUM’ is coded as ‘LSPAPG’, then how
will the word ‘PALACE’ be coded in that language?

a. OYIWXY

b. OYIXYW

c. IYXYWO

d. YXWYOI

Answer : Option A
Explanation :
Word: M U S E U M
Logic: -1 -2 -3 -4 -5 -6
Code: L S P A P G
Similarly, the code for PALACE is

Word: P A L A C E
Logic: -1 -2 -3 -4 -5 -6
Code: O Y I W X Y

4. If DELHI is coded as 73541 and CALCUTTA as 82589662, how can CALICUT be coded?

a. 5279431

b. 5978213

c. 8251896

d. 8543691

Answer : Option C
Explanation:
The alphabets are coded as follows:

D E L H I C A U T

7 3 5 4 1 8 2 9 6

So, in CALICUT, C is coded as 8, A as 2, L as 5, U as 9 and T as 6. Thus, the code
for CALICUT is 8251896.

5.In a certain code language, if the value of CONTRACT = 56 and ‘GROWTH’ = 30, then
what is the value of DISTRIBUTION?

a. 130

b. 132

c. 140

d. 142

Answer : Option B
Explanation :

Number of letters in the word CONTRACT = 8 and 8 x 7 = 56.

Number of letters in the word GROWTH = 6 and 6 x 5 = 30.

Similarly, DISTRIBUTION => 12 and 12 x 11 = 132.

7. 1.5, 3, 5.5, 9, 13.5, 19, …

a. 81

b. 15.5

c. 21.5

d. 25.5

Answer : Option D
Explanation :
The pattern is get by adding 1.5, 2.5, 3.5 …..

Then, 19+6.5 = 25.5

8. Which term of the series 5,8,11,14,…….is 320?

a. 104th

b. 105th

c. 106th

d. 64th

Answer : Option C
Explanation :
Clearly, 5+3= 8, 8+3= 11, 11+3= 14,….

So this is an A.P series in which a=5, d=3.

Let the number of the terms be n

Then, 320= 5+(n-1)*3; 3n=318; n=106
